Debt revenues hit all-time high

Global debt capital markets revenues have reached record levels this year as an increase in the size of private equity buyouts has boosted high-yield issuance.

Worldwide revenues have reached $19.9bn (€15bn) so far this year, the biggest value on record and a tenth higher than the same period last year according to Dealogic, the investment banking research provider.
